A failure to diagnose can completely reshape your life. It can lead to a worsened medical condition and a worsened prognosis, thereby leaving you with more pain and suffering, the need for more extensive medical care, and a loss of enjoyment of life. This harm is completely unacceptable, which is why if you’ve been affected by medical malpractice then you should consider taking legal action. After all, that may be the only way for you to find accountability, recover the compensation you need and deserve, and deter negligence from harming other patients.

Be prepared to face an aggressive defense

Truth be told, doctors and hospitals have extensive resources at their disposal. This means that they are often well represented in medical malpractice cases. These defense attorneys usually leave no stone unturned and craft the best defense arguments they can muster under the law. These arguments are usually fairly compelling, which is why you need to be equipped with equally persuasive arguments in support of your position. If you don’t, then you very well could end up with a losing case.
